Gujarat Titans made significant acquisitions during the Indian Premier League (IPL) auction 2026 held at the Etihad Arena in Abu Dhabi on Wednesday. The team’s most notable purchase was Jason Holder, acquired for Rs 7 crore. Other players added to their roster include Ashok Sharma, Tom Banton, Luke Wood, and Prithvi Raj Yarra. With Glenn Phillips and Washington Sundar already part of the squad, the addition of Banton enhances their middle-order options.

Parthiv Patel, the team’s assistant coach, stated that all three players—Washington Sundar, Glenn Phillips, and Tom Banton—are viable candidates for the number four batting position. He emphasized that player selection will depend on prevailing conditions. “When we pick a team, it’s in our mind that whichever player comes in should fit into the team and be ready to play,” Patel explained.

He further clarified that the decision will be influenced by pitch conditions and the team’s performance during practice. “No player is out of consideration,” he noted, highlighting the versatility of their available talent.

Addressing the decision-making process regarding acquisitions, Patel discussed why they opted for Tom Banton over Jamie Smith, even as Smith was bypassed by all franchises despite his impressive performance in the Test series against India earlier this year. He mentioned that Banton’s prior IPL experience played a crucial role in their decision-making.

“It’s not that we don’t have any interest in Smith. Tom Banton and Jamie Smith have similar skill sets, but Banton has more experience and is currently performing well in international cricket,” Patel stated. “That’s why we opted for Banton; he brings significant value in terms of experience and can bat at any position,” he added.
